The present disclosure relates to compounds, complexes, compositions, kits and methods for determining interacting and/or binding sites between, e.g., proteins, proteins and nucleic acids, proteins and small molecules, or intrachain protein domains. The disclosure provides rapid and direct positive identification of the contact interface region between such molecules, and can be applied to individual interacting pairs, as well as large-scale or global interactions.

A polymer scale preventive agent for use in polymerization of a monomer having an ethylenically unsaturated double bond, comprising an alkaline solution containing a condensation product of (A) an aromatic amine compound and (B) a quinone compound. This agent is used for forming a coating on the inner wall, etc. of a polymerization vessel. Such a vessel is effective in preventing polymer scale deposition and useful in producing a polymer that shows very few fish eyes and good whiteness when formed into sheets or the like.
A polymer scale deposition preventive agent comprising (a) an aromatic compound having at least eight conjugated π bonds and having a molecular weight of 1,000 or more, and (b) a polyalkylene oxide having a weight-average molecular weight of 2,000 or more, wherein the weight ratio of the component (a) to the component (b) is 100/500 to 100/1, can prevent surely the deposition of polymer scale even in a polymerization system containing a monomer, such as styrene, acrylic acid esters or acrylonitrile, which has a high solvency for a coating film consisting of the conventional polymer scale deposition preventive agent.
In a process for producing vinyl chloride polymers including polymerization of vinyl chloride or a monomer mixture containing it in an aqueous medium using a polymerization initiator, the polymerization is carried out in the presence of a chelating agent. The chelating agent is capable of chelating iron (II) and iron (III). This process makes it possible to prevent polymer scales from adhering to, e.g. baffle surfaces facing inner walls of the polymerization vessel, which has been hitherto difficult to do so, and less cause initial discoloration of polymer products to improve quality. It is more effective to use a polymerization vessel previously provided with coating films of a polymer scale preventive agent on the inner walls of the polymerization vessel and the other portions with which monomers come into contact in the course of polymerization.

An improved process for producing a polymer by polymerizing a monomer having an ethylenic double bond in a polymerization vessel having a polymer scale preventive coating film on its inner wall surfaces, etc. is provided. The coating film is formed by coating a first coating liquid containing a compound selected from the group consisting of an aromatic compound having 5 or more conjugated π bonds and a heterocyclic compound having 5 or more conjugated π bonds, and then coating a second coating liquid on the first layer. The first and second coating liquids are applied by means of steam as a carrier. The second layer has a surface having a contact angle to water of less than 60° after its surface has been brought into contact with a solution of mixture of water and a vinyl chloride monomer in a weight ratio of 1:1, at 50°C for 1 hour. This process can shorten the time for forming the coating film to improve productivity, can improve the effect of preventing adhesion of polymer scale, can make colored particles less mix into polymer products obtained by this process, can lessen fish eyes and initial discoloring of formed products and can improve the quality of polymeric products and their formed or molded products.
